  • Page 9: Introduction

    The PCI-7230/cPCI-7230/LPCI-7230/LPCIe-7230 provides 16 iso- lated inputs and 16 isolated outputs. The PCI-7230/cPCI-7230 iso- lated I/O channels are isolated to 5000 Vrms, and LPCI/LPCIe- 7230 isolated I/O channels are isolated to 2500 Vrms (excluding cables).

  • Page 15: Pci-7234/7234P Specifications

    1.4 PCI-7234/7234P Specifications Isolated Digital Output Numbers of Channel: 32 digital output Output type: Darlington transistors Output Voltage: open collector 5 V (min.), up to 35 V (max.) Sink Current: (PCI-7234) 500 mA max @ 100% duty, for one of the eight transis- tors ON 500 mA @ duty 20% for all transistors devices ON (Note: the pulse width is 25ms for one duty cycle)

  • Page 51: Isolated Digital Output Circuits

    4.2 Isolated Digital Output Circuits On the 7230/7234 series, an external voltage source, minimum 5V, maximum 35 VDC, is necessary to power the internal isolated circuits. It is connected with the VDD pin, When the isolated digital output goes to high, the sink current will be from VDD. On the 7230/7234 series, the VDD pin is used as a “fly-wheel”...

  • Page 54: Change Of State Detection

    4.3 Change of State Detection What is COS? The COS (Change of State) occurs when the input state (logic level) is changed from low to high or from high to low. The COS detection circuit is used to detect the edge of level change. In the PCI-7233 card, the COS detection circuit is applied to all 32 chan- nels input channels.

  • Page 56: Cos Detection

    COS Detection The following timing is an example of the COS detection. Every DI signal’s edge change can be detected. All the DI channels edge will be ‘OR’ together to generate the INT1 or INT2 IRQ signals. If INT1 or INT2 irq Signals generate, the signal will be latch its state.
